Crochet daisy granny square pattern details

Before you start, take a quick look at the details below to make sure you have everything you need. This section covers the finished size, skill level, and materials so you can feel confident and prepared before diving into the pattern.

Skill level

Beginner — This pattern uses basic stitches and straightforward construction, making it a great choice for confident beginners or relaxed, mindful crochet.

Materials needed

  • Crochet hook size — H-8 (5 mm) or the hook needed to meet gauge.
  • Yarn weight — Worsted weight yarn (#4). You will need green, white, and yellow yarn.
  • Yarn needle — Used to weave in the ends.
  • Stitch markers — Optional. Helpful for keeping track of stitches.

Finished size

7.25 inches × 7.25 inches (18 cm × 18 cm)
Measurements are approximate and may vary slightly based on yarn choice and tension.

Gauge

16 stitches and 9 rounds = 4 inches (10 cm)

Crochet abbreviations

  • dc = double crochet stitch
  • hdc = half double crochet stitch
  • hdc2tog = half double crochet 2 stitches together
  • ch/chs = chain stitch(es)
  • st/sts = stitch/stitch(es)

Pattern notes

  • The pattern is written in US crochet terms.
  • You will make the granny square first and then add the petals.
  • Stitch counts are listed at the end of every row or round.
  • The granny square is made using the circle-to-square technique.
  • Join each round with a slip stitch to the top of the first dc made in that round.
  • Repeat instructions between the asterisks (*) for the rest of the round.
  • The chain at the beginning of each round does not count as a stitch.

Crochet daisy granny square pattern instructions

You will make the granny square first and then add the flower petals. 

Making the square

Start with yellow yarn

Round 1Magic circle, 11 dc, join to first dc (11 stitches)
Round 2: Ch 2, make 2 dc in each st, join (22 stitches)
Round 3: Ch 2, *2 dc, dc in the next stitch*, join (33 stitches)
Round 4: Ch 2, *2 dc, dc in the next 2 sts*, join with green yarn (44 stitches)

Switch to green yarn (or your choice background color)

Round 5: Ch 2, *(2 dc, ch-2, 2 dc), dc in the next 10 sts*, join
Rounds 6-8: Ch 2, dc in each st and (2 dc, ch-2, 2 dc) in each ch-2 corner space , join

Fasten off.

Adding the daisy petals

Make 8 using white yarn.

Row 1: Ch 5, hdc in the 3rd ch from hook and in 2 rem chs, turn (3 stitches)
Row 2: Ch 2, hdc in each st, turn (3 stitches)
Row 3: Ch 2, hdc in first st, 2 hdc in next st, hdc in last st, turn (4 stitches)
Rows 4 & 5: Ch 2, hdc in each st, turn (4 stitches)
Row 6: Ch 2, hdc2toghdc2tog, fasten off (2 stitches)

Sew the petals evenly around the flower center.

Finishing

Fasten off and then weave in the ends. Block if desired.

Common questions about this granny square pattern

Is this crochet daisy granny square pattern beginner-friendly?
Yes. This pattern is written for beginners and uses simple stitches with a clear structure.

Can I change the colors?
Absolutely. This square looks great in classic white and yellow or bold, modern color combinations.

What can I make with these squares?
These squares are perfect for blankets, bags, pillows, table décor, and spring-themed projects.

Do I need special tools to finish the square?
No special tools are required—just a crochet hook, scissors, and a yarn needle for weaving in ends.

Will my square be exactly the same size?
Finished size may vary slightly depending on yarn, hook, and personal tension.
